Will These Book Lovers Fall in Love or Will Their Story End in Tragedy?
Gemini Collins enjoys her Friday bar-reading sessions after her stressful day at Helping Human Helpers inc. She even get’s to the bar early just to avoid the crowds. She has sworn off men and enjoys her book boyfriends.
Calvin Grant is a bookworm that works his dream job, owning his neighborhood library. He prefers to read dialogue, than engage in real life conversations. After being persuaded to a solo night out, he sees someone that knocks him off his axis.

I was so excited to get ARC of this book since I was immediately fascinated by the idea of a romance that started because she was reading at a bar in Atlanta, because that is how I live a lot of my life. So I put on the playlist the author put together, lit a candle, and enjoyed this in a night; it was definitely short and sweet, fun; and had some spice. The characters were also all strongly developed, and the book boyfriend had serious potential (a hot librarian bringing her lunch to work, say less). But, some of his dialogue felt stunted and not awkward because he was shy and awkward but because it felt like some of the dialogue was trying too hard. It also drove me up a wall that every time “you’re” should’ve been used it was just “your”. That being said, I did enjoy it and think the author could work out these kinks in future novels.
